  • Patent number: 5618554
    Abstract: Absorbent articles, such as catamenial tampons, for absorbing body fluids have included an effective amount of a nitrogen containing compound to substantially inhibit the production of exotoxins by Gram positive bacteria. The compound is one or more nitrogen containing compounds and their salts having the general formula: ##STR1## wherein R.sub.1 is an alkyl group having from about 8 to about 18 carbon atoms; and R.sub.2 and R.sub.3 can be the same or different. R.sub.2 and R.sub.3 are selected from hydrogen and an alkyl group having from 1 to about 18 carbon atoms. The alkyl groups of R.sub.2 and R.sub.3 can have one or more substitutional moieties selected from hydroxyl, carboxyl and carboxyl salts, and imidazoline. A method of inhibiting the production of exoprotein from Gram positive bacteria is also disclosed.

  • Patent number: 5612045
    Abstract: Absorbent articles, such as catamenial tampons, for absorbing body fluids are disclosed which include an effective amount of a compound to substantially inhibit the production of exotoxins by Gram positive bacteria. The compound is one or more ether compounds having the general formula:R.sub.1 --O--R.sub.2wherein R.sub.1 is a straight or branched chain alkyl group having from 8 to 18 carbon atoms, and R.sub.2 is selected from an alcohol, a polyalkoxylated sulfate salt and a polyalkoxylated sulfosuccinate salt.

  • Patent number: 5580566
    Abstract: Polysiloxane emulsions, useful for treating tissues to improve tactile characteristics, are effectively preserved with at least about 0.1 weight percent of methyl p-hydroxybenzoate. Preferably the preservative further contains one or more p-hydroxybenzoate esters and 2-phenoxyethanol and/or ethylenediaminetetraacetic acid.
